Widowed and weary, Matilda Harmon has settled into a quiet life running her cozy café in the heart of her small town. Christmas, once her favorite season, now serves as a bittersweet reminder of all she has lost. But when she's asked to host the town's annual holiday event, she reluctantly agrees, unaware that God has a new plan in store for her.
Peter Wilkinson, a successful businessman and widower, has returned to his hometown for the first time in years. Haunted by the memories of his late wife and distant from his once-strong faith, Peter feels like a stranger in the place he used to call home. All he wants is peace and solitude-but a chance encounter at Matilda's café changes everything.
As Matilda and Peter work together to bring holiday cheer to their community, they find themselves drawn to one another through shared grief and a flicker of hope. But both carry the weight of their pasts, unsure if opening their hearts again is what God intends for them. When misunderstandings and old fears threaten to drive them apart, they must learn to trust in the miracle of love and the power of faith.
With Christmas just around the corner, will they discover that God's greatest gifts often come when we least expect them?
Christmas Miracle for Two is a heartwarming story of second chances, faith, and finding love in the most unexpected places. Perfect for fans of sweet Christian romance, this uplifting tale reminds us that no matter our age or past, God's plan for love can work miracles.
